Transaction 90f3aaffd4668edf238b46b5237a85d330c92633ebf8d579899d5bf40767feb5
1 Input
1 Output
-
90f3aaffd4668edf238b46b5237a85d330c92633ebf8d579899d5bf40767feb5:0
- value
- 23751094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f3ac612a39a18a186cb62d50517096e5b52905 OP_EQUAL
- address
- MJeqCbXNAT5m2t2fpcsiYzXHry2HoMmZU3